I've moved to L.A. just recently and have been scouting out interesting places in my spare time. This evening before hitting up Philippe's again for a french dip sandwich and 9 cent coffee... I checked out the infamous Comme Des Garçons Guerrilla store in downtown L.A.

125 W. 4th St. Suite #106 (aka. through a gate, down the alley past the dumpster, and left through a doorway with those "butcher clear plastic pieces hanging in the doorway"
Los Angeles, CA 90013

I didn't take photos, and it was night by the time I got there, so here is a link with daytime shots. http://www.nivininthecrates.com/2008...store-los.html

commedesgarcons.jpg


In the dark it's more than difficult to find, and I'd say it would be impossible if you didn't know where to look for it.
CdGLA.jpg


Variety of pieces from previous collections of CdG, CdG Homme, Play, SHIRT, Tricot, Junya Watanabe, CdG & Fred Perry, Junya & Levi's, fragrances, leather goods, and some local made jewelry among other things... Apparently they do not carry the current line of clothing, which makes sense since it would cannibalize local accounts. This store will be open till February, so if you want to see it, go before then!

I also was told that they have parties in the CdG alley during the Downtown Art Walk every 2nd Thursday of each month starting around 8-9pm. That might be a cool place for a SF meetup one of these days before the store closes.
